Metal Machinist - Job Summary As a Metal Machinist , you will specialize in operating, setting up, and maintaining manual and CNC metalworking machinery . This role is essential across manufacturing, engineering, and construction sectors, ensuring the production of high-quality, precision metal components and assemblies. You will be responsible for ensuring consistency and accuracy in all machining operations while strictly adhering to safety and quality standards. Key Responsibilities Machine Operation: Control and operate lathes, milling machines, grinders, and CNC centers to shape metal to precise specifications. Setup & Calibration: Select and install cutting tools, adjusting speed and feed rates to achieve exact tolerances. Precision Measurement: Use instruments such as calipers, micrometers, and dial indicators to verify dimensional accuracy. Technical Interpretation: Read and interpret engineering drawings, blueprints, and CAD models to plan machining sequences. Maintenance & Troubleshooting: Perform preventative maintenance and resolve machine faults or process inefficiencies. Fabrication & Assembly: Assemble machined parts into mechanical systems and use welding equipment (MIG, TIG, or arc) when required for modifications.
